"Tactical" Anaconda :P
 
So I've made the picture thread before called Tactical Anaconda. I've recently visited the JFiesta site and come across the reason for the 'tactical' part of the update.

When attacking, you'll have to careful when this is implemented because if your enemy comes up behind you, you will receive more damage. Do not think for a second that just because you have stones that you will survive.

http://brking.hi5games.jp/event/0711/ta/images/702.jpg

Of course this is the same with enemies. If you manage to get around to it's back, you will dish out more damage.

http://brking.hi5games.jp/event/0711/ta/images/703.jpg

This is where the whole tanking thing works. With the rest of the members attacking mobs from its backside you'll be able to dish out more damage thus increasing your exp gain.

Players are able to use skills while moving. Clerics will have a better time using their buffs... not having to pause while doing so. (I also love the armor. :P)

http://brking.hi5games.jp/event/0711/ta/images/701.jpg


Some of the other things they added were actually the same as our update. The party matching system was implemented as well as the XO arena. So maybe this update isn't so far off for us either. :)
